  • Just for fun. Chopping up translucent clay and adding alcohol ink. Lay it out, add a solid color and roll it up like a jelly roll.
    If you want thicker lines make your strips thicker. If you want the inside thicker, don't use a pasta machine. Just roll it out with your hands.

    Try putting your finished jewellery in individual small zip lock bags and seal up, expressing excess air. It should help stop or reduce the tarnishing of your findings. I always keep all silica gel packs that are in many things we buy now days. I pop one of the SGs in each bag. Even if you want to put them in a larger zio lock, if you donr have many SGs to pop in the bag.
    I have been doing itvwith my Stirling Silver jewellery and it works well. In future it may help in keeping the tarnish at bay by keeping them out of the air.
